Reviewed by: shts (xxx.xxx.148.4) Well i am a classic case of how you can turn one of your loyal customers to one of the most unsatisfied ones. I have been with Lingo for over a year. Initially i had a few issues with the number portability (took them clsoe to a month) to port the number. The price is great and that is the only good thing about it. The calls would drop more often than not and whenever called up their tech support was taken through a few steps and asked to check for next 24 hrs and call back. they have done whatever they could but the issue remains where it is. Billing department is even worse.Faced with a lot of billing errors, charged for calling up toll free numbers and when asked all i was told were that they are out of plan calls. everytime i called i spoke to a new rep who had no clue what the previous one had done, got different answers from each one of them. They were courteous but were never able to come up with the satisfactory reason why i was overcharged. fed up with the phone support. When i asked where were they located they said Manila. Thus i switched over to email thinking that i would get atleast some answers but guess what... they said that due to security reasons they cannot answer my questions and asked me to call customer service. another ordeal is to cancel the service. Called them up several times but it would only reach their voicemail and no one calls back. I have tspoken to the bank and cancelled my card so that they cannot take any more money from it. Got to know from some friends that they had filed for bankrputcy... no wonder with the kind of support staff they have over the phones and on emails i am pretty sure they must have gone bust.
